The cheapest way to get from Meteora to Syros is to bus and train and ferry which costs €35 - €80 and takes 11h 49m.
The fastest way to get from Meteora to Syros is to drive and car ferry which takes 6h 9m and costs €110 - €240.
The distance between Meteora and Syros is 522 km.
The best way to get from Meteora to Syros without a car is to bus and train and car ferry which takes 9h 53m and costs €70 - €180.
It takes approximately 9h 53m to get from Meteora to Syros, including transfers.

There is no direct connection from Meteora to Syros. However, you can take the bus to Paleofarsalos, walk to Paleofarsalos, take the train to Athens, take the train to Piraeus, walk to Port of Piraeus, take the car ferry to Syros Port, then walk to Syros.
